- Coordinate design and work as a draftsperson in the preparation of contract drawings, record keeping and other statistical work
- Work independently and as part of a team to produce and maintain technical and engineering deliverables for a variety of projects
- In conjunction with engineering staff, prepare electrical deliverables including but not limited to:
- Design 2D Deliverables (single line diagrams, loop drawings, interconnection diagrams, instrument layouts, schematics)
- Develop and check 3D models in an integrated CAD (MicroStation as well as AutoCAD) environment
- Calculations (voltage drop, grounding, lighting, etc.)
- Piping and Instrumentation Diagrams (P&IDs)
- Engineering lists (load list, equipment list, cable and raceway schedules, material take-offs, instrument lists, loop drawings, termination schedules)
- Design and maintain Motor Control Circuit (MCC) configuration and control panel arrangements
- Assist in review and design of vendor package interfaces
- Develop design details to meet project specific and Hatch design criteria and standards
- Ensure coordination with designers and engineers of other disciplines
